Fat Content of Sea Salt & Ground Pepper Chicken Tenders
One serving of these chicken tenders contains 7 grams of total fat, which is considered a moderate amount. However, only 1.5 grams of this fat is saturated, making them a healthier alternative to fried chicken. To reduce the amount of fat further, you can cook them in an air fryer or bake them in the oven instead of deep-frying them. They will still turn out crispy and delicious!

Cooking Instructions for Sea Salt & Ground Pepper Chicken Tenders
Cooking these chicken tenders is quick and easy. You can cook them in a skillet, oven, or grill, depending on your preference. Here's a simple recipe to follow:
- Heat a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at and spray it with cooking oil.
- Season the chicken tenders with sea sal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and onion powder on both sides.
- Cook the chicken tenders for 3-4 minutes on each side, or until they are golden brown and cooked through.
- Let them rest for a few minutes before serving.
Health Concerns Associated with Sea Salt & Ground Pepper Chicken Tenders
While these chicken tenders are generally considered healthy and safe to eat, there are some potential health concerns to keep in mind. Here are some of them:
- Foodborne illnesses: Make sure to cook them to an internal temperature of 165°F to reduce the risk of foodborne illnesses, such as salmonella or E. coli. Also, avoid cross-contamination with raw meats or poultry.
- Sodium intake: As mentioned earlier, these chicken tenders contain sodium, which may increase blood pressure or water retention in some people. If you have high blood pressure or kidney problems, consult with your doctor before consuming them.
- Allergies: If you have a chicken, soy, or wheat allergy, avoid these chicken tenders or check the label for possible allergens.
